Decking screws are carbon steel or stainless-steel screws which are accustomed to safe composite boards or wooden to wood or metal. These screws are available in several different measurements and lengths and are ideal for securing decking panels to frames.

These screws are made of stainless-steel or other, normally coated, non-corrosive material as a way to resist rusting and corrosion. The screws are available in a number of sizes and with different generate kinds, so that you can choose the proper option for your decking venture.

Directly below the head lies the shank, a sleek space of your screw without having threading; not all screws have just one. The remainder of the cylinder is called the shaft. Screw height is measured from the close issue with the screw shaft to The top.

Most effective for: Mounting mirrors with no utilizing supplemental brackets. Created for securing mirrors to the wall, these screws element tapered rubber grommets to avoid the metallic screws from pressing instantly to the mirror. This specialized form of screw has a slotted, countersunk head that has a threaded hole making sure that the cover cap is often threaded into the hole, delivering you with a smooth, concluded fastener to assistance the mirror.

Choosing Screws Specified the wide range of screws from which to choose, it could be mind-boggling to try to uncover click here the correct type of screw on your venture. To assist narrow down the options, 1st consider the fabric you happen to be working with. For illustration, masonry screws are suitable for fastening into concrete together with other masonry elements, although drywall screws screws are greatest used to protected drywall to wooden studs. The best kind of screw also needs to shield the products it can be joining, And so the screw must have the right head size, duration, and threads to prevent splitting wood, piercing as a result of drywall, or triggering metal to slip.

Sheet metal screws are available in An array of dimensions and have a number of distinct head types, which includes flat, rounded, and hex heads. Sheet steel screws created from rust-resistant stainless steel can be utilized outdoors or indoors, while carbon-metal variations are for indoor use only.

Greatest for: Attaching wood or metal to concrete or identical masonry elements. Masonry screws are made for use with masonry supplies, like brick, mortar joints, or concrete. They are generally applied outdoors to protected objects, like rain gutters, to your brick exterior or You need to use masonry screws to attach wooden ground plates for the concrete foundation.
